Regency Horse to show his prowess over pet trip

A clever move from reigning champion trainer Tony Cruz should reap dividends today when the consistent front runner Regency Horse adds the Association Of Hong Kong Racing Journalists' Challenge Cup (1,400m) to his record.

Regency Horse (Felix Coetzee) has already shown his prowess over the Sha Tin 1,400m with two wins and four placings from eight attempts and should relish the return to the trip again after a couple of 'educational' runs at 1,200m lately.

Not that the gelding has not performed well in those races - he beat Firm Offer fair and square at Sha Tin and that horse was unlucky to be beaten at his next run.

And at his latest outing, Regency Horse was far from disgraced giving chase to the whirlwind sprinter Adaikali around Happy Valley and finishing a close third.

But, despite his obvious ability, Regency Horse has had a history of erratic running over the final stages of his races and Cruz's decision to drop him back in distance has proved a remedy at his past two outings.

With things happening a touch more quickly in the shorter sprints, Regency Horse has gone about his business in a more straight forward manner and found the line without running about.

Cruz, and especially Coetzee who incurred a riding ban on the horse earlier in the season for interference Regency Horse caused in the final stages, will be hoping the lesson has been well learned and enable Regency Horse to return to today's more relaxed tempo just as tractably.
